Vanbarton Group filed plans for a $65 m conversion of 77 Water Street in Manhattan’s Financial District, transforming the 26-story office building into a 33-story, 651-unit apartment building with amenities like a pool, spa, and meeting rooms. The project adds residential space totaling over 520,000 square feet, with office space on one floor but no retail. The property, purchased for 95.5 m from William Kaufman Organization and Principal Real Estate Investors, is backed by a 165 m loan from TYKO Capital. The building previously generated 29.1 m in revenue annually.
